Duotone icon classes: _variables.scss: Where variables are defined that are used throughout styling: _mixins.scss: Utilities used throughout styling/icon definitions: _core.scss: Base icon reference class syntax and definition: _sizing.scss: icon sizing support styling: _fixed-width.scss: the @include directive is called with the parameter value, i.e 15px. Pure P/Invoke .NET wrapper, no C++/CLI involved; Supports converting from a string or from a file

CSS class will be formed by added two dashes to blocks or elements class name. Parameters. This tutorial talks about calc function usage examples. This mixin should ideally be included in a separate SCSS partial and relatively 'early' in SCSS structure. To visit the products page, inject the routerLink="/products" directive in the anchor tag.

Scss has a new inbuilt function such as percentage (), floor (), round (), and many more used to manipulate the numbers. Import parameters are used to import the partial file into your current files, to build the current CSS file. So for every Import, an HTTP request will be generated. Update your angular.json file to

The + matches the previous selector 1 or more times. CSS Modules support a native method of composing CSS Modules using composes keyword. 2.1) Read Parameter in the Component. Thresholding divides an image into a foreground and background. The SassScript values can be taken as arguments in mixins, which are passed when mixin is included and are available as variable within the mixin. Composing. .r5{ SASS is easier to use and has lesser complex syntax to use, which eliminates the semicolons, curves, braces, etc., whereas SCSS is a completely compatible one with CSS and has a file extension of types .scss. So I have declare .btn-primary in a button.scss file, thats imported for a main file called project.scss (using @import). The \d detects any digits. You can write compositions in SCSS using @extend keyword and using Mixin Directives, e.g. While this syntax is not much shorter, it has the advantage, that its meaning is clear at first sight: We want to toggle a class. Move your styles.scss file into the newly created styles folder. Parameters allow us to pass values to a mixin when its included, and have those values influence our properties. Parameters are Sass variables, written inside a pair of open and close parentheses, after the mixin name. Level up your programming skills with exercises across 52 languages, and insightful discussion with our dedicated team of welcoming mentors. Click one of the examples listed below to open the Shuffle Visual Editor with the UI library that uses the selected component.

SCSS is utilized by most modern web frameworks that are CSS heavy like Boostrap. Use the var () function to use these values in other properties.

border-radius: 10px; The .class selector selects elements with a specific class attribute. In SCSS (Sass), they call arguments list. Features. border-radius: 5p We should use class name selector only, ids and tag names should not be used. Our predefined grid classes use these same variables and mixins to provide a whole suite of ready-to-use classes for fast responsive layouts. To do this, start with the element name, then write the period (.) The .scss or .sass extension is optional. They include the @for loop, @each loop and @while loop. JS +. 2019-04-15 20:44:19 LESS Mixin mixin We can add a single class or multiple classes dynamically based upon the conditions. Move your styles.scss file into the newly created styles folder. Using SCSS, we can add any additional functionality to CSS such as nesting, icon undefined: The icon of the popup. Something useful you can do is creating a file to define all your SCSS variables. :root {. For anyone stumbling across this in 2018, whilst not fully supported CSS variables now give you the ability to pass a variable directly into your Configure Navigation & Passing Parameters to Route. Modifier is used to modify blocks or elements. Nesting is one most popular features of SCSS. Participant. You could do something similar but not exactly the way you've put it. CSS .radius{

Open in Visual Editor . } 1.1) Read Parameter in the Component. Table of Contents. Regex is used to detect parts of strings. Open in Visual Editor . To enable the active class in Angular 10/9, use the routerLinkActive="" directive along with the active CSS class.

You can use multiclassing on the element. Eg.: HTML:

Box without border radius
These loops are an incredibly powerful tool for generating CSS code because you can defer code generation into an iterable task. var number Open in Visual Editor . .round.five { border: 1px solid red; You can override Infima CSS variables globally. When using SCSS Starters source Sass files, you have the option of using Sass variables and mixins to create custom, semantic, and responsive page layouts. The prediction from SCSS-Net provides the class probability for each pixel. Maybe what you want is like this CSS .round { Check .form-group in a real project. Starting an Angular CLI Project with Sass. Other parameters are optional and they allow you customize your transition. SweetAlert2 comes with 5 built-in icon which will show a corresponding icon animation: warning, error, success, info, and question. To get the CLI to generate .scss files (or .sass / .less) is an easy matter. Add a Bootstrap folder to SASS.. Add a custom folder to Bootstrap.. Download the Bootstrap Source from the Bootstrap site and copy the scss folder to Bootstrap.. scss/_palette.scss - The magic partial. A specified threshold value separates pixels into one of two levels to isolate predictions. SharpScss . You can also specify that only specific HTML elements should be affected by a class. SASS has features of best coding standards and good official documentation, whereas SCSS is easier to learn to develop the code. A new site.css should appear in wwwroot/css.There'll be nothing in it because the source file is empty. Here is an answer that I came up with that requires a small amount of jQuery, and a small knowledge of Regex. $(function() { As you can see, this directive starts with the keyword "class" followed by the name of the CSS class you want to toggle, separated by a dot. 3.1) Read Parameter in the Open in Visual Editor . But what if there are multiple classes you want to avoid? To select elements with a specific class, write a period (.) Officially described as CSS with superpowers, SCSS (or Sass) offers Just like Rest Parameters in JavaScript, we can pass number of additional arguments that are not specified specifically while declaring the @mixin rules. You can't define the border radius separate from its value because it's all one property. There's no way to tell an element to have rounded corners Sass or syntactically awesome style sheets is a CSS preprocessor that gives CSS such powers that are not available in plain CSS. border-radius: 4px; /*it's default when you juse using .round*/ ul This section of the document is included as a learning exercise to broaden the understanding about the origin of Class Composition. CSS Preprocessor is not required. CSS custom properties allow you to: Assign arbitrary values to a property with a name of your choice. With nesting, you can add classes between the braces of a declaration. Normally, when we run ng new my-app, our app will have .css files. SharpScss is a P/Invoke .NET wrapper around libsass to convert SCSS to CSS.. Based on the version of libsass 3.6.4. In this Sass/SCSS tutorial we learn about temporary data storage containers called variables. The last class, .hidden, Styles for SharePoint Framework web parts are defined in scss files. The incomplete example of what i'm trying to do is in text Note: Utility classes wouldnt typically follow the BEM route, as theyre isolated in nature due to their narrow focus. 3) Method 3: Passing the Hash # Parameter in URL.

Mixin that takes calc-column-width mixin and creates modifier classes from it. @import './other_sass_file'; @use './other_sass_file'; The @import rule is discouraged because will get eventually removed from the language. HTML +. And a quick rundown of the moving parts: package.json - Node.js packages - but also build scripts!. 2) Method 2: Passing URL Parameters using question mark ampersand. Using the general syntax shown in the previous chapter, that is not the case. Yogesh Chauhan's Blog. you can do this. but you have to create the css in the html document(not linked, but between the